What are the key advantages of aluminum sliding windows?
Aluminum sliding windows offer multiple benefits, including
exceptional durability with corrosion-resistant frames that
withstand extreme weather. They are energy-efficient due to thermal
insulation that reduces heat transfer, cutting energy costs. The
sliding design enables flexible ventilation while maintaining a
sleek look that suits any architectural style.

How do these windows contribute to energy savings?
The insulated glass blocks heat gain in summer and retains warmth
in winter, reducing the need for HVAC systems. The tight sealing
also prevents drafts, so indoor temperatures stay stable, lowering
utility bills significantly.
